Historical overview: 

The association of the Amis Réunionnais de Sarda Garriga is committed to maintaining a duty to remember Sarda Garriga, who played an important role in the abolition of slavery. Appointed regional commissioner of the Republic by Victor Shoelcher in 1848, he enforced the order of the abolition of slavery in La Réunion.

In 2014, the association contacted the municipality of Saint Denis in order to erect a monument "to honour a man who has contributed to a noble struggle for history" without success for now. According to a spokesman of the association, "the Mémorial de la Liberté (Liberty Memorial) will honour the 60,000 freed slaves as well as this man who was appointed by the Government of the Republic and who disembarked at Barachois on the 14th of October 1848 with the task to implement the abolition of slavery. Our island, grateful for the work done by Sarda Garriga , must leave to the future generations a space for reflection on the consequences, that even today, have made us free men ! "
